Hidden Home Pests



Are you knowledgeable about the concealed family parasites that may be lurking in your home? While you may be vigilant concerning common bugs like ants or crawlers, there are various other stealthy trespassers that could be triggering harm behind the scenes.



One such insect is the silverfish, a tiny bug that grows in wet and dark environments like cellars and shower rooms. These bugs can damage books, clothes, and also wallpaper, making them an annoyance to handle.

An additional concealed pest to watch out for is the rug beetle. These small bugs feed upon a variety of products discovered in homes, such as rugs, clothes, and furniture. Their larvae can cause considerable damages if left untreated, making it essential to address any indications of problem without delay.

In addition, mold mites are often ignored yet can indicate a moisture problem in your home. These little animals eat mold and can intensify allergic reactions for delicate individuals. Keeping your home completely dry and well-ventilated can aid stop these bugs from taking up residence in your space.

Sneaky Home Invaders



While you might be diligent in maintaining your home clean and arranged, stealthy home intruders can still find their method undetected. These insects are masters of hiding in ordinary sight, making it essential to remain vigilant in identifying their presence.

Here are a few sly home invaders you ought to look out for:

1. ** Silverfish **: These small, silvery pests enjoy wet, dark areas like basements and washrooms. They eat starchy products and can cause damage to books, wallpaper, and clothes.

2. ** Carpet Beetles **: Typically incorrect for harmless ladybugs, carpeting beetles can damage your home. Their larvae prey on all-natural fibers like woollen and silk, triggering permanent damages to rugs, clothing, and furniture.

3. ** Earwigs **: Regardless of their ominous-looking pincers, earwigs are more of a hassle than a risk. They're brought in to wetness and can locate their method right into your home with cracks and holes. Watch out for them in wet areas like kitchens and bathrooms.
